Types of Dog Carriers in the UK
-
Soft-Sided Dog Carriers
Soft-sided dog carriers are ideal for small to medium-sized dogs and are particularly popular for air travel. These carriers are made from durable fabric with mesh panels for ventilation, allowing your dog to stay cool and comfortable. Soft-sided carriers are also collapsible, making them easy to store when not in use. They’re lightweight and convenient, making them a great choice for short trips and public transportation. -
Hard-Sided Dog Carriers
For larger dogs or those who require more protection, hard-sided dog carriers offer greater security and durability. These carriers are made from plastic or metal and are built to withstand rough handling, making them suitable for longer journeys or flights. Hard-sided carriers provide a stable environment and are easy to clean, which makes them a practical choice for frequent travelers. -
Backpack Dog Carriers
Backpack-style dog carriers are an excellent choice for pet owners who enjoy outdoor activities. These carriers allow you to carry your dog comfortably on your back, leaving your hands free for other tasks. Ideal for small dogs, backpack carriers are perfect for hiking, walks, or exploring new areas. With the convenience of hands-free carrying, backpack-style carriers are both practical and fun. -
Wheeled Dog Carriers
Wheeled dog carriers combine the benefits of a hard-sided carrier with the convenience of wheels. These carriers are perfect for traveling long distances, especially in busy places like airports or train stations. Wheeled carriers allow you to roll your dog’s carrier instead of carrying it, making it easier to transport your pet over long distances. These are especially suitable for medium to large dogs and provide extra comfort during travel.
How to Choose the Right Dog Carrier
When selecting a dog carrier, keep these important factors in mind:
- Size: Make sure the carrier is spacious enough for your dog to stand, turn around, and lie down comfortably.
- Ventilation: Proper airflow is crucial for your dog’s comfort. Look for a carrier with mesh panels or air holes to ensure your dog stays cool.
- Durability: Choose a dog carrier made from high-quality, sturdy materials to ensure it lasts.
